
If you liked Vanessa Marie's Night & Day Backpack for Cycling, you might want to make like Mike Mandiberg; he wrapped his bike in Retroreflective Vinyl, meaning it looks dark black but turns bright white when a headlight beam shines on it. The amazing material--Scotchlite 680, to be exact--can be ordered from New Jersey's Beacon Graphics.
